On Sun, Jun 15, 2008 at 10:03:33PM -0500, Christian Kirbach wrote: > On Mon, 09 Jun 2008 09:07:17 -0500, Mario Blättermann > <[EMAIL PROTECTED]> wrote: > > >Eine Frage noch zum Diffen allgemein. Der Header der Diff-Datei sieht > >jetzt so aus: > > > >--- gnomine.HEAD.80.de.po 2008-06-09 15:58:28.000000000 +0200 > >+++ gnomine.de.po 2008-06-08 20:26:31.000000000 +0200 > > > >Damit der Patch implementiert werden kann, müsste der Header > >wahrscheinlich so aussehen: > > > >--- gnomine.HEAD.de.po 2008-06-09 15:58:28.000000000 +0200 > >+++ gnomine.HEAD.de.po 2008-06-08 20:26:31.000000000 +0200
Nein, dass stimmt nicht. Der Dateiname in der Zeile "---" wird soweit ich weiß komplett ignoriert. patch extrahiert den zu patchenden Dateinamen aus der "+++"-Zeile, man kann die zu patchende Datei aber auch explizit auf der Kommandozeile angeben. Da man ja immer nur zwei verschiedene Dateien sinnvoll miteinander vergleichen kann, ich es vollkommen normal, dass beide Dateinamen anders heißen. In der "---"-Zeile steht oft etwas wie "file.orig", ... > >Wenn meine Vermutung richtig ist, könnte ich das ja in meinen Patches > >immer gleich ändern. Dann wärs noch einfacher. > > Optimal wäre es so (Dies bezieht sich wieder nur auf die "+++"-Zeile. In "---" ist es egal.) > > --- de.po 2008-06-09 15:58:28.000000000 +0200 > +++ de.po 2008-06-08 20:26:31.000000000 +0200 > > weil die Datei im svn de.po heisst :) Mach dir darum aber keinen Kopf, das s/heisst/heißt/ > ist kein > grosess Problem. s/grosess/großes/ Jens _______________________________________________ gnome-de mailing list [email protected] http://mail.gnome.org/mailman/listinfo/gnome-de
